Cape Mendocino anchors the Mendocino Triple Junction, North America's northernmost subduction-to-transform plate boundary transition, where the Gorda Plate dives under the continent while the Pacific Plate slides northwest. A December 2024 M7.0 quake on the Mendocino Fracture Zone at 10km depth highlights its unmatched seismicity, with right-lateral strike-slip ruptures shaping the coast. The migrating Pioneer Fragment carves the Pioneer Corridor, a unique low-deformation zone amid Franciscan rocks, offering fieldwork into slab windows and crustal conveyor dynamics.
